5 Ways to Perfect Your Resume and Stand Out to Employers in 2025

In 2025, the job market is evolving rapidly, making it more critical than ever for job seekers to craft resumes that not only capture attention but also communicate their unique value to employers. Whether you’re aiming for a job in startups & MSMEs or large corporations, a standout resume can be your ticket to landing your dream job. Here are five effective ways to perfect your resume in 2025, with practical examples.


1. Customize Your Resume for Each Job

One-size-fits-all resumes are a thing of the past. Employers in 2025 expect tailored resumes with ATS-friendly templates that align with their specific job requirements. Research the company and its mission, then highlight experiences and skills that resonate with their needs.

Example:

For a marketing role in a startup, instead of:

  • “Managed marketing campaigns.” Use:
  • “Developed and executed social media campaigns that increased brand awareness by 50% within three months for a tech startup.”

Tips:

  • Use keywords from the job description.
  • Highlight transferable skills and achievements that match the role.
  • Customize your professional summary to reflect the specific role.

Pro Tip: If you’re applying for jobs in startups or MSMEs, emphasize flexibility and adaptability—key traits these employers value.

2. Incorporate Metrics and Achievements

Numbers speak louder than words. Include measurable achievements to showcase your impact in previous roles. This demonstrates not only what you did but the results you’ve achieved.

Examples:

  • Increased sales by 25% over six months by implementing a new CRM system.
  • Streamlined an internal process, reducing project turnaround time by 20%.
  • Spearheaded a content marketing strategy that boosted website traffic by 40% year-over-year.

Pro Tip: Quantifying your achievements helps your resume stand out in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S) and to human reviewers.

3. Use a Clean and Modern Resume Format

Hiring managers often review hundreds of resumes, so making yours visually appealing and easy to read is vital. Use a clean format with adequate spacing, professional fonts, and strategic use of bold and bullet points to highlight key sections.

Example:

Professional Experience Marketing Coordinator | XYZ Tech Solutions | Jan 2022 – Dec 2024

  • Developed influencer marketing campaigns, increasing brand awareness by 30%.
  • Conducted market research to identify trends, improving campaign targeting by 15%.
  • Created and published monthly performance reports, driving data-driven decisions.

Tips for Formatting in 2025:

  • Choose ATS-friendly fonts like Arial or Calibri.
  • Limit your resume to one or two pages.
  • Organize your content into sections: Contact Information, Professional Summary, Work Experience, Education, and Skills.

Pro Tip: Infographic resumes are gaining popularity in creative fields but should be paired with a standard resume to ensure ATS compatibility.

4. Showcase Digital and Soft Skills

As workplaces become more technology-driven, showcasing digital skills like proficiency in data analysis tools, CRM platforms, or programming languages can make you a top contender. Equally important are soft skills, such as communication, teamwork, and leadership.

Example:

  • Digital Skills: “Proficient in Google Analytics, HubSpot, and Tableau to analyze and optimize digital marketing campaigns.”
  • Soft Skills: “Strong collaborator with a proven track record of cross-functional teamwork, leading to a 15% improvement in project efficiency.”

Must-Have Skills for 2025:

  • Data analysis and visualization.
  • Remote collaboration tools (e.g., Slack, Microsoft Teams).
  • Project management software (e.g., Trello, Asana).
  • Strong written and verbal communication.

5. Include a Powerful Professional Summary

Your professional summary is the first thing employers read. Make it compelling and concise, emphasizing your most valuable qualifications. Think of it as your elevator pitch on paper.

Example of a Strong Summary:

“Dynamic marketing professional with 5+ years of experience driving brand growth through innovative campaigns and data-driven strategies. Proven track record of increasing customer engagement and revenue for MSMEs.”

Conclusion

Your resume is your ticket to making a strong first impression on potential employers. By customising your content, quantifying achievements, and showcasing relevant skills, you can ensure that your resume stands out in the competitive job market of 2025.
